(750ml bottle, Dec 2007 vintage) Pours a lightly hazy mahogany body with a medium beige head. Aroma of raisins, dates, brown sugar, banana, and caramel. Flavor of raisins, brown sugar, toasted malt, some cocoa, and plum with a dry, lightly chalky finish.

(SCBE2003): Clear copper with small off-white head. Aroma is sweet caramel, yeasty, spicy, light fruity. Taste is sweet, raisin, orange, cardemom, caramel. Finishes earthy bitter with slight alcohol. Medium body, though a bit thin.

Vintage August 2004. Hand bottled by McKenzie’s - 750ml bottle. Poured a medium to darker, cloudy copper color with an averaged sized tan head. Aromas and tastes of spices, bananas, yeast and some caramel. Malty and bready in the tastes as well. Lively and dry body.

Pours a clear copper brown with a frothy off-white head. Has a musty, earthy, semi-sweet, peppery aroma with some butterscotch and cooked vegetables. Starts earthy, dry and bittersweet with a nicely spiced semi-tart balance. FInishes dry and mildly warming. A nice replica of the Belgian style but could be a little more complex with less diacetyl. A generous regular shaped dark beige head covers the dark brown body. Diacetyl comes heavy in the nose leaving most other flavours secondary, yet a sweet touch of white chocolate fights a friendly battle with a considerable roasty fiend all amidst nutty, tobacco and strongly fruity flavours (berries, figs like). Understated yeastiness provides a few minor spice hints and soft, rounded banana esters. Manages to develop a certain dryness in mouth which brings the fruitiness to a further level while the palate is round and well carbonated, with an unfortunate buttery oiliness imparted.
